Incident investigation and root cause analysis are essential tools for maintaining a safe and healthy work environment. By investigating incidents and identifying root causes, organizations can take proactive steps to prevent future incidents, reduce injuries and illnesses, and improve overall health and safety performance. Moreover, effective incident investigation and root cause analysis can help organizations comply with regulatory requirements, reduce costs associated with incidents, and enhance their reputation. The Incident Investigation and Root Cause Analysis course covers the principles and practices of incident investigation, including how to gather and analyze evidence, interview witnesses, and identify root causes. Learners will also explore the different methods and tools used in root cause analysis, such as the 5 Whys technique and fault tree analysis.
